Meghan Markle surprised fans by sharing a photo of her daughter Lilibet as part of her company's rebranding. It's another instance where Prince Harry's wife subtly shares images of their children online.
Meghan Markle, previously known for protecting her children's privacy, has shifted her approach and published a photo of her daughter Lilibet. This marks the second time in a short period that the Duchess of Sussex has shared images of her kids. Earlier, a video featuring Archie and Lilibet was posted on Instagram for Valentine's Day. Prince Harry's wife's decision to share these images might be surprising, as she refrained from doing so for several years.

The change in Meghan Markle's strategy is linked to the rebranding of her brand. An image appeared on the As Ever website showing Meghan running with Lilibet. It's the first such photo in a long time, highlighting how much Lilibet has grown. Though fans haven't yet had the chance to see the girl's face, given Meghan's past media preferences, there is hope that this will change soon.
Meghan Markle plans more frequent publication on social media, which might mean more photos of her children. Harry's wife returned to Instagram some time ago and has announced that a new show featuring her will appear on Netflix in two weeks. The new project was advertised with a statement where she speaks about returning to her roots.
This new chapter is an extension of what has always been my love language, beautifully weaving together everything I cherish — food, gardening, entertaining, thoughtful living, and finding joy in the everyday, she wrote on Instagram.
